I agree with everyone else on Anastasia Beverly Hills Soft Glam Eyeshadow Palette I wear mostly neutrals, with the exceptions on mauve and light pink/peach eyeshadows, and the Soft Glam palette give you some really solid neutral shades. I also like that it has a mix of lighter and deeper shadows (I use the deeper ones as liner, I just gently press it into my lash line). I will say that in my experience, ABH shadows can be very pigmented, so a little goes a long way and it can be easy to apply too much shadow. 

 

If you'd rather try something more affordable, I second ColourPop. They have solid formulas and lots of palettes. The neutral palettes of theirs that come to mind are Nude Mood (warmer tone neutrals), Going Coconuts, and That's Taupe (cooler tone neutrals). I have blue-green eyes, and I find the cooler shades in the taupe palette really flattering, but if your eyes are more hazel-green, you might enjoy the warmer tone eyeshadows. When I hear "beginner", first palettes that come to mind are the tarte Tartelette™ In Bloom Clay Eyeshadow Palette 12 x 0.053 oz/ 1.5 g and the tarte Tartelette™ Amazonian Clay Matte Eyeshadow Palette, or the Urban Decay Naked Basics Eyeshadow Palette Naked Basics .

 

Some others worth considering (given you have green eyes) are the Urban Decay Naked3 Eyeshadow Palette Naked3 or the Anastasia Beverly Hills Soft Glam Eyeshadow Palette . For a small-but-mighty (and it is more travel-sized) option, the Viseart Midsommer Petit Pro Eyeshadow Palette 0.28 oz/ 8g would be really pretty.

 

If you are working with a lower budget, the SEPHORA COLLECTION Eye Love Eyeshadow Palette , the Winky Lux Coffee or Cashmere Kitten palettes, Milani's Soft & Sultry, or the ColourPop Nude Mood would be good options. You can get the Winky Lux or ColourPop at ULTA; Milani is usually available at Amazon, Target, or WalMart
